Transitions from terminal Pleistocene Upper Paleolithic foraging to Holocene Neolithic farming and pastoralist economic orientations in the northern Tibetan Plateau are examined from the perspective of Epipaleolithic sites located near Qinghai Lake, Qinghai Province, western China. Jiangxigou 2 is an artifact-rich, multicomponent midden site with the main period of occupation dating ca. 9000–5000 cal yr BP, containing abundant flaked stone artifacts including a substantial proportion of microlithic tools, abundant faunal remains including gazelle, deer, and sheep, and a small number of ceramics, including the oldest known on the Tibetan Plateau. Heimahe 3, on the other hand, is a brief hunter's camp dating ca. 8450 cal yr BP, with evident affinities to late Upper Paleolithic camps in the same region that date several thousand years older. The two distinctively different sites are probably nodes within a single Epipaleolithic foraging system that developed on the margins of the high Tibetan Plateau during the early Holocene, and that served as a basis for colonization of the high-altitude Plateau at that time. Jiangxigou 2 appears to be connected to early Neolithic agricultural settlements along the upper Yellow River (Huang He) drainage during the middle Holocene, and may provide insights into forager–agriculturalist interactions that lead to the development of pastoralist systems in the region. 相似文献

Nuts of limber pine (Pinus flexilis) from Early Holocene strata in Danger Cave, Utah, are distinguishable by seed-coat sculpturing from pine nuts of single-needled pinyon (Pinus monophylla), which occur in strata dating <7000 years
. Owls and other taphonomic agents may deposit pine nuts in archaeological sites, but the morphology of the pine nuts in Danger Cave strongly indicate they were deposited by human foragers who brought small quantities with them for food for at least the last 7500 years. Large-scale transport of pine nuts to Danger Cave from distant hinterlands is unlikely, however. The seamless transition from limber pine to pinyon pine nuts in the Danger Cave record suggests that foragers who had utilized limber pine as a food resource easily switched to using pinyon pine nuts when pinyon pine migrated into the region at the close of the Early Holocene. 相似文献

ABSTRACTEvaluating the rate of deterioration at archaeological sites in the Arctic presents several challenges. In West Greenland, for example, increasing soil temperatures, perennial thaws, coastal erosion, storm surges, changing microbial communities, and pioneer plant species are observed as increasingly detrimental to the survival of organic archaeological deposits found scattered along the country’s littoral zones and extensive inner fjord systems. This article discusses recent efforts by the REMAINS of Greenland project for developing a standardised protocol that defines the archaeological state of preservation, the preservation conditions, and asset value of organic deposits. Special emphasis is given to the degradation of materials such as bone and wood that are historically observed to be well-preserved in Greenland but now currently at risk. The protocol provides a baseline for monitoring future changes and will assist archaeologists in Greenland with a procedure for documenting and predicting areas of increasing vulnerability due to a warming climate. 相似文献

The pre-Neolithic history of the Tibetan Plateau is virtually unknown. Test excavations of Late Paleolithic sites, described here, provide preliminary evidence that the initial occupation of the plateau's extreme environments was by small groups of foragers probably traveling from lower elevation plateau margins. These foragers occupied very short-term camps focused on the procurement and extensive processing of small-to-medium mammals. Five separate occupations date to 13–15,000 Cal yr BP, but limited survey data suggest mid-elevation locations may have been temporarily occupied as early as 25,000 years ago. Full-time, year-round occupation of the plateau probably did not take place until the early Neolithic advent of domesticated animals. 相似文献

The Fremont Complex: A Behavioral Perspective 总被引:1,自引:0,他引:1
The Fremont complex is composed of farmers and foragers who occupied the Colorado Plateau and Great Basin region of western North America from about 2100 to 500 years ago. These people included both immigrants and indigenes who shared some material culture and symbolic attributes, but also varied in ways not captured by definitions of the Fremont as a shared cultural tradition. The complex reflects a mosaic of behaviors including full-time farmers, full-time foragers, part-time farmer/foragers who seasonally switched modes of production, farmers who switched to full-time foraging, and foragers who switched to full-time farming. Farming defines the Fremont, but only in the sense that it altered the matrix in which both farmers and foragers lived, a matrix which provided a variety of behavioral options to people pursuing an array of adaptive strategies. The mix of symbiotic and competitive relationships among farmers and between farmers and foragers presents challenges to detection in the archaeological record. Greater clarity results from use of a behavioral model which recognizes differing contexts of selection favoring one adaptive strategy over another. The Fremont is a case where the transition from foraging to farming is followed by a millennium of adaptive diversity and terminates with the abandonment of farming. As such, it serves as a potential comparison to other cases in the world during the early phases of the food producing transition. 相似文献

A new measurement protocol has been tested on K-feldspars from Whanganui Inlet and Parengarenga Harbour, New Zealand. A Single
Aliquot Regenerative (SAR) dose protocol, using two successive infrared (IR) stimulations (post-IR IR SAR protocol) is setup
for these young (<1000 years) coastal sediments. Significant anomalous fading (g
2days
=7 %/decade) is observed using the conventional IR signal measured at 50°C. In contrast, the fading rate of the IR signal
measured at elevated temperature (150°C) after the IR stimulation at 50°C (a post-IR IR signal) is not significant (g
2days
≤ 1 %/decade). Surprisingly low residual infrared stimulated luminescence (IRSL) signals were observed for a surface sample,
suggesting that accurate ages as young as ∼50 years can be obtained for these recent deposits. IRSL ages ranging between 48±6
years and 1050±50 years are obtained from six samples, indicating that sediment accumulation has occurred at the two sites
during the last millennia, despite a falling trend in relative sea-level in Whanganui Inlet and a stable relative sea-level
at Parengarenga Harbour. 相似文献

Deploying an everyday life approach, this article focuses on the kindergarten meal, defined as a space in which humans, materials and discursive elements interact. The article identifies and discusses two co-existing perspectives on the everyday meals that emphasise children as future beings and here-and-now beings. Through the concepts of smoothing and striation the paper discusses how these perspectives produce different mechanisms of regulation and agency, and position the eaters differently. The paper emphasises kindergarten mealtime as an ambiguous space that does not offer simple discussions about good and bad meal situations. The paper thereby adds to the existing literature within children’s geographies which emphasise interactional, relational and material aspects of children’s lives. It does so by revisiting some concepts, striation and smoothing, that has been used to explore children’s spaces and child–adult relations, but argue that these concepts describe ambivalent and complex processes in children’s and adult’s everyday lives. 相似文献

Climate change threatens many well-preserved archaeological sites in the Arctic. The paper presents the first Arctic multi-threat assessment focusing on the Nuuk region of Greenland. The results suggest that the majority of the 336 known archaeological sites are already exposed to impacts from microbial degradation, permafrost thaw and vegetation, and that these impacts will increase over the next 80 years. Additional impacts from coastal erosion are only noted at a limited number of sites due to a predominant consolidated and uplifting coast. The applied methods represent an important first step to identify threatened sites and emphasize important data limitations. 相似文献
